Output 89838f2415eb87a359e7d940101616a81b3eee94d806c4e9760bcb7a5e7d060d:7

value
6699785
script pubkey
OP_0 OP_PUSHBYTES_20 a18b337b631478981471d7e36b5189c86f3e0f52
address
bc1q5x9nx7mrz3ufs9r36l3kk5vfephnur6j023zgm
transaction
89838f2415eb87a359e7d940101616a81b3eee94d806c4e9760bcb7a5e7d060d
spent
true